'Pokemon Go' Players Unknowingly Trained Delivery Robots With 30 Billion Images

More than 30 billion images captured by Pokemon Go players have helped train a visual mapping system developed by Niantic. The technology is now being used to guide delivery robots from Coco Robotics through city streets where GPS often struggles. Popular Science reports: This week, Niantic Spatial, part of the team behind Pokemon Go, announced a partnership with Coco Robotics, a company that makes short-distance delivery robots for food and... 10 Audio Improvements in Apple's New AirPods Max 2

Apple refreshed the AirPods Max today, and the main new addition is an H2 chip that replaces the H1 chip. The H2 chip has previously been used in the AirPods 4 and the AirPods Pro 2 and later, but it's new to the AirPods Max. It brings multiple audio improvements alongside an updated high dynamic range amplifier. We've listed all of the audio features that are new to the AirPods... Read more

Security Week 2612: ненастоящая уязвимость в архивах ZIP

На прошлой неделе исследователь Крис Азиз опубликовал информацию о новом способе обхода систем безопасности, якобы позволяющем протаскивать вредоносное ПО под видом обычного ZIP-архива. В свойствах каждого архива в этом формате есть поле Compression Method. При желании данные в архиве можно вовсе не сжимать, и тогда в этом поле будет прописано 0 (STORED). Обычный сжатый архив имеет свойство DEFLATE compressed. Защитному решению или архиватору данный статус указывает на то, что архив... Read more
